区块链平台开发秘籍:从零到一的实战指南

          时间:2026-06-17 03:19:32

          主页 > 开发者中心 >

                    区块链是什么,先打个基础

                    你知道区块链吗?说白了,它就是一种记录数据的方法,这种记录是透明的、不可篡改的。想象一下,把一本账本拆成无数个小账本,分散在每个人的手里,每个人都能见到,每个人都能查阅,确保公信力和安全性。就像我们把一个文件放在云端,大家都能看到,却无法篡改。这个东西听上去很酷对吧?你一定很好奇,咱们应该怎么去开发这样一个区块链平台。

                    开发区块链平台,第一步:明确你的目标

                    首先,你得问自己,开发这个区块链平台干啥?是为了做个数字货币?还是想做个供应链管理,抑或只是想数据存储?不同的目标决定了不同的技术栈和框架。就像你决定做一盘菜,选择的食材和做法都得不同。

                    第二步:选择合适的区块链技术

                    接下来,你得挑个合适的框架。市面上有很多开源的区块链平台,比如以太坊(Ethereum)、超级账本(Hyperledger)、波卡(Polkadot)等等。每个都有自己的特点,正如每种手机都有各自的功能。有些平台支持智能合约,有的则更适合企业应用。你得根据自己的需求来选择。

                    第三步:搭建技术团队

                    个别小伙伴可能想说,我自己来就可以了。嗯,可以,但如果你想做的事复杂一点儿,组个团队是必须的。这个团队里,最好有区块链开发者、后端工程师、前端开发者和安全专家,大家分工明确,效率高。有句话说得好,“三个臭皮匠赛过诸葛亮”,团队的力量是很强的。

                    第四步:开始开发过程

                    开发过程中,一般分为几个阶段:

                    每一步都很重要,特备是测试阶段,想象一下,如果你不测试就把代码上线,可能会带来一些不可逆的后果,用户体验很差,再好的技术也救不回来了。

                    第五步:维护与迭代

                    上线后还不算完。代码要不断地维护和迭代。用户的反馈、产品的发展方向都会让你需要更新和改进。定期整理代码,让系统运行得更顺畅。就像汽车需要定期保养,小故障及时修理,不然到时候可能就坏得一塌糊涂,花费更多时间和金钱去修复。

                    区块链平台开发中的挑战

                    说实话,开发区块链平台并不是一帆风顺的,总是会遇到各种挑战。比如安全性问题。如果你项目涉及到金融,黑客的攻击可能会带来巨大的损失。还有合规性的问题,各个国家对区块链的法律法规都不一样,你一定要搞清楚你所在地区的法律。

                    明亮的未来和无限可能

                    尽管如此,区块链的前景依旧非常广阔。想想看,金融、医疗、供应链、版权保护这些领域都可以利用区块链技术。想象一下,未来能不能实现任务的自动化、数据的透明化?这都是有可能的。我们正在见证历史的变革,而如果你踏入这条路,就是参与了这个未来的建设。

                    个人分享与经验

                    回想起我个人的开发经历,也算是一种摸索。最开始接触区块链是因为看了一部纪录片,里面讲述了比特币是怎么发明的,觉得这个技术太神奇了。刚开始的时候,我花了很多时间在学习代码和开源框架上,真心烧脑。不过,当我参与到一个实际的项目时,那种感觉就像在拼图,每一块拼图都得小心翼翼地放进去,最后拼出来的样子让我很骄傲。

                    当然,中间也遇到过无数的困难,有一次我们的系统在上线初期就遇到了一次黑客攻击,捣乱得一片狼藉。我记得大家几乎连夜加班,最终稳定下来了。要经历这些,才会知道,开发区块链平台的乐趣是什么,有了风险,才会有成就感。

                    结语:你的区块链之路从这里开始

                    无论你是刚刚入门,还是已经在这个领域打拼多时,开发区块链平台都是个值得挑战的事情。你会在这个过程中收获到许多,知识、人脉,更重要的是一种坚韧的精神。希望你在今后能找到属于你自己的方向,走得更远。加油!